SCHOOL-BASED THERAPIST


Mark Twain Behavioral Health (MTBH) is a private not-for-profit Certified Community Behavioral Health Organization serving Northeast Missouri since 1975 with a wide variety of outpatient services.ย  We strive to treat the whole person by promoting wellness as individuals work toward their personal goals of achieving a satisfying, productive and healthy lifestyle.



Mark Twain Behavioral Health is seeking a full-time School-Based Therapist for our Kirksville, Missouri service area - Macon County.ย  This full-time salaried position offers competitive pay and full benefits.ย Consider joining our MTBH Team!ย  We offer a supportive culture of appreciation and a strong emphasis on the health and well-being of our team.




Role Responsibilities


  • Provide individual, family, and group therapy to youth and their families in a school-based setting - therapy may consist of crisis screening and brief solution-focused psychotherapy
  • Maintain clinical record according to certification standards
  • Provide consultation and education services to local schools and resource officers
  • Participate in clinical supervision, clinical case staff meetings, in-service training, and school-based meetings as requested
  • Establish and maintain appropriate relationships with local schools
  • Participate in student-of-concern meetings and with the Behavioral Health Risk Assessment Teams in your district
  • Complete daily schedule and check alerts in CareLogic in timely manner
  • Participate in quality improvement reviews as requested
  • Maintain a professional code of ethics at all times


    Adherence to the MTBH Ethical Code of Conduct and all policies is required.


    Qualifications


    • Master's Degree in Counseling, Social Work or Psychology
    • Licensed in the state of Missouri or licensed-eligible
    • Knowledge of alcohol and drug addictions in adolescent population preferred
    •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
    • Experience preferred
